As the conflict in Korea began it's second year, the the war of fluid maneuver seen in 1950, had devolved into series of seesaw gains and setbacks along the 38th Parallel. This "don't win, but don't lose" philosophy came to characterize the ongoing and bloody stalemate between communist Chinese and UN Forces. A hero was fired for defiance. Punitive postwar restrictions on industry were lifted in West Germany. Promises of assistance to any country that opposed communism were solidified into US law--and a music phenomenon was born that would would come to play a major role in the ongoing culture war between the totalitarian east and the free west.
